ONE EGG A DAY
PULLET'S GOOD RECORD PERIOD OF 17 WEEKS VANCOUVER, Feb. n in A barred Plvjnouth Rock pullet named Delta No'. 3 laid 119 eggs in the first 119 dayii of an egc-layi'rng contest in Vancouver. This is believed.;to be the first time a pullet of auj breed has ever laid more thau 100 <;g©» consecutive days, !j
